Hiking around Wiek offers diverse landscapes along the Baltic Sea coast on Rügen, Germany. The region features serene coastal paths, dramatic clifftops, and the varied ecosystems of the Vorpommersche Boddenlandschaft National Park, which includes lagoons, meadows, and forests. Trails often traverse flatlands and forested areas, providing a mix of natural environments. The area's low elevation means routes are generally gentle, focusing on distance and scenery rather than significant climbs.

There are nearly 40 hiking routes around Wiek, offering a diverse range of experiences. These include easy strolls along the harbor, moderate paths through meadows, and longer, more challenging excursions along the coast.
Hiking around Wiek features varied terrain, from serene coastal paths and flatlands to the diverse ecosystems of the Vorpommersche Boddenlandschaft National Park, which includes lagoons, meadows, and forests. While some routes offer views of dramatic clifftops, the area's low elevation means trails are generally gentle, focusing on scenery rather than significant climbs.
Yes, Wiek offers several easy, family-friendly routes. These often feature gentle terrain and shorter distances, perfect for a leisurely outing. An example is the St. George's Church in Wiek – Wiek Chalk Loading Bridge loop from Wiek, an easy 6.5 km path that connects historical landmarks with scenic views.
Wiek's hiking trails offer access to several notable landmarks and natural features. You can explore the historic Wiek Harbor and the Kreidebrücke (Chalk Bridge), or visit the Gothic brick St. Georg Church. Further afield, highlights include the Gellort – Northernmost Point of Rügen, impressive Chalk Cliffs and Rocky Beach Between Kap Arkona and Vitt, and the Dornbusch Lighthouse.
Yes, many of the routes around Wiek are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location. For example, the St. George's Church in Wiek – Wiek Chalk Loading Bridge loop from Wiek is an easy circular trail, and the Wiek Chalk Bridge – Dranske Pier loop from Wiek offers a moderate, longer option.

Many trails around Wiek are suitable for dogs, especially those traversing the open landscapes of the Vorpommersche Boddenlandschaft National Park and coastal paths. It's always recommended to keep dogs on a leash, particularly in protected areas or near wildlife, and to check local regulations for specific routes.
Yes, Wiek offers several moderate difficulty hikes for those seeking a longer or slightly more challenging experience. The Wiek Chalk Bridge – Dranske Pier loop from Wiek is a moderate 14.9 km route that takes you along the coast, offering expansive views and a good workout.
Yes, several hiking routes in and around Wiek are inspired by or follow paths taken by the renowned Romantic painter Caspar David Friedrich. These routes offer not only magnificent views of Rügen's diverse landscapes, from flatlands to cliffs, but also historical insights into the scenery that inspired his art.
Wiek offers enjoyable hiking experiences thro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n provide p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ery, with blooming nature or vibrant fall colors. Summer is ideal for coastal walks and combining hiking with water activities. Even winter can be charming for crisp, quiet walks, though some paths might be less accessible depending on conditions.
